A Quick and Simple Donation Process Just for You

Choosing to work with Veteran Car Donations is a decision you definitely won’t regret. Why is that? Well, we care so much about our donors that they don’t have to do anything during the donation process – except to inform us about making Texas motorcycle donations.

Not a fan of paperwork? Don’t want to spend money for towing? With us, you will not be dealing with any of these!

Once you’re ready to part ways with that old motorcycle of yours, contact us and let us know about your decision. We’ll be needing a little info about your motorbike, followed by the scheduling of the towing. Of course, the time and place will be at your own preference.

Your Texas motorcycle donations will be put up for auction. The funds generated from the sale will be used by our affiliated military nonprofits to finance their support programs such as mentoring, counseling, and transitioning assistance.

We will mail you a tax receipt shortly after your motorcycle is sold. You can then use your tax receipt to cancel your motorcycle’s registration and insurance.

A List of Tidbits about the Lone Star State

  1. The name “Texas” came from the Spanish word “Tejas,” which means “friends” or “allies.”
  2. The Waco Bridge, known as the first suspension bridge in the nation, is found in the state.
  3. The country’s first domed stadium is also found in Texas, specifically in Houston.
  4. The Lone Star State has the most number of airports in the U.S.
  5. Texas is home to the country’s largest herd of whitetail deer.
  6. Texas has produced more wool than the rest of the states. It is also the leading petroleum-manufacturing state.
  7. The city of Dallas boasts of the largest Ferris wheel in the Western Hemisphere. It also contains the world’s largest parking lot.
  8. Slaughter City has had no occurrence of a single homicide.
  9. You will find the world’s biggest helium well in the city of Amarillo.
  10. The largest inland port in the world is found in Laredo.
